显示弹出本机菜单 (AIR)

Adobe AIR 1.0 和更高版本

通过调用菜单的 display() 方法,可以随时随地在窗口上方显示任何 NativeMenu 对象。此方法需要对舞台的引用;因此,只有应用程序沙箱中的内容可以将菜单显示为弹出菜单。

以下方法显示由名为 popupMenu 的 NativeMenu 对象定义的菜单来响应鼠标单击:

private function onMouseClick(event:MouseEvent):void { 
    popupMenu.display(event.target.stage, event.stageX, event.stageY); 
} 
注: 不需要显示此菜单直接响应事件。任何方法都可以调用 display() 函数。